ABOUT THE ROLE:
We are seeking a talented and well-rounded software engineer to join our hardworking team!
In this role, you’ll draw upon your past experience to create scalable, resilient solutions for games to exceed player quality expectations; you’ll be responsible for designing, implementing, and evolving robust technical solutions to help our partners’ games delight players around the world. You’ll have the opportunity to move between both proprietary and commercially available engines, and you should also possess an openness to taking on new challenges and the flexibility to adapt to them in the moment. An ideal candidate in this role is someone who is passionate about games, and who has a history of delivering great experiences for players regardless of the area of focus.
Please note: We have the internal structure to support someone looking to grow or a seasoned veteran ready to drive from day one. Final levelling (Intermediate vs. Senior) will be determined based on the candidate's portfolio, interview performance, and years of relevant experience.
WHAT YOU’LL DO:
Feature Development: Implement, maintain, and collaborate on new features, systems in workflows within proprietary and commercially available game engines.
Critical Problem Solving: Leverage advanced debugging techniques to solve complex problems across multiple systems.
Technical Design: Independently collaborate with designers and product leads to break down technical requirements and bring creative solutions to life.
Code Review: Conduct code reviews, provide constructive feedback, and set an example of quality code implementation that adheres to coding standards.
WHAT WE VALUE:
Strong Technical Skills: 3+ years of programming experience in game engines (e.g., Unity, Unreal, proprietary), and proficiency with C++ and strong Math skills.
Engineering Excellence: A commitment to writing clean, maintainable, and efficient code, with a focus on quality and best practices.
